JPMorgan Chase & Co., formed by the 2000 merger of J.P. Morgan & Co. and Chase Manhattan Bank, is a global financial services giant headquartered in New York City, tracing its roots back to 1799 through its predecessor firms. As one of the largest banks in the world, it operates across investment banking, commercial banking, asset management, and consumer banking, managing trillions in assets and serving millions of customers, corporations, and governments. Led by CEO Jamie Dimon since 2005, the firm is renowned for its role in high-profile deals, robust trading operations, and its Chase retail banking network, which includes extensive credit card and mortgage services. Combining a legacy of financial innovation with a dominant market presence, JPMorgan Chase remains a cornerstone of the global economy.

JP Morgan Chase's Q1 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2025, JP Morgan Chase held 7,910 positions worth $1.37T, up 2% from $1.34T the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 23% of the portfolio.

JP Morgan Chase deployed $79.2B of net new capital in Q1 2025, opening 551 new positions and adding to 2,666 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Sandisk: 2,463,833 shares worth $117M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 21% of assets, down from 23%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Consumer Discretionary.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Honeywell, an estimated $1.44B trimmed.
